My hair was thinning before hand, so my Hair loss was pretty brutal. I was taking 10,000 U of Biotin and also lysine. I started getting Iron infusions and I think being anemic was part of my hair loss. It started at 3 months and by 4-5 months it was bad. BAAAAADDD. I cut my hair short and do sort of a comb over from the back (very subtle). When I went in at 6 months for a cut, my hair dresser said I had lots of baby hairs. I will never have the hair I did when I was 18, but that’s ok. Look up tellogum effluvium. When the hairs fall out it’s because new ones are coming in.
